MALE ROSE-BREASTED GROSBEAK - TAKEN WITH A SONY 18-200mm E-MOUNT LENS

A beautiful songbird we do not see very often here. They are usually found in the western Carolinas, at elevations of 3,000 to 5,000 feet (914 to 1524 meters). I didn't realize they had brown eyes, until I look at this photo. Taken through a window. ISO 200. Manual focus. Aperture priority, with a -1/3 manual exposure compensation. Standard Color. Automatic white balance. 35mm equivalent focal length of 300mm.
